Rome to Novara train travel explained
Want to know how to get from Rome to Novara by train? We have gathered for you all the useful information about this trip!
The fastest trains from Rome to Novara take around 3 hours and 52 minutes, covering a distance of approximately 502 kilometres.
On weekdays, the first train leaving Rome is scheduled to depart at around 06:00. The last departure is usually at around 23:27 . On Saturdays and Sundays, trains leave Rome at around 05:35, with the last train leaving at around 23:50. There are frequent services on this particular rail route. On average, there are about 28 trains per day travelling between the two cities. They leave approximately every 17 minutes.
Prices for a single ticket between the two cities start from US$53.40.

Is there a direct train from Rome to Novara?
The journey between Rome and Novara usually involves one change of train.
We usually find at least one departure on the route from Rome to Novara every weekday that leave enough time to change trains without waiting around for longer than necessary.
There are typically fewer trains leaving at weekends, when we found at least one departure.
How long does it take to travel from Rome to Novara?
The Rome to Novara train travel takes about 3 hours and 52 minutes, no matter when you leave.
What are the Rome to Novara train times and schedule?
If you're travelling on a weekday, you'll find the earliest train to Novara leaving Rome at around 06:00 and the last train leaving at around 23:27 . At weekends, the first train of the day leaves Rome at around 05:35, with the final departure at 23:50.
